Capacity to Change: A Personal Story with George Rivera
from The Ultimate Journey of Self-Care
Alison's guest, entrepreneur George Rivera, discusses how years of building businesses left him overworked and disconnected from his family, and how a comment from his dying father made him realize he was repeating the same pattern with his own son.He says the change did not happen immediately. Although he recognized the problem, it took about three years before he fully restructured his life. He was working long hours and became the main bottleneck in the business and describes realizing that he needed to stop doing tasks he did not like and focus on what he did best.Rivera says redesigning his business changed both his schedule and his family life. He reduced his workweek from about 90 hours to no more than 30, and says his income more than doubled. He also says he was able to keep his commitment to not missing his son’s games.George also describes creating spaces for men to talk about stress and family issues, and shares advice for founders to cut unnecessary work, automate repetitive tasks, and delegate outcomes.
